    Quote Originally Posted by azefekie View Post
    I'd rather have 200% more dmg then have low crit and not do it at all
    Your preference is your preference but the math shows passive damage is better for damage in the long run. If crits are 200% damage then 1% damage and 1% Crit have the same effect on overall damage output. If Crit damage is over 200% then Crit is better. If Crits are under 200% damage on average, which seems to be the case, then 1% damage will increase your overall DPS more than 1% Crit. Some people just like to see the big spike damage, which is fine. At the end of the day, neither one provides a tremendous increase in DPS.
